The Basics of Fraction to Percentage Conversion. When we convert a fraction to a percentage, we essentially express the part-to-whole relationship as a proportion out of 100. To convert a fraction to a percentage, we multiply the fraction by 100. For example, converting 3/4 to a percentage would be calculated as (3/4) * 100 = 75%.

Convert Fractions to Percents Divide the top of the fraction by the bottom, multiply by 100 and add a "%" sign. The Simplest Method is to Use a Calculator Steps: Divide the top of the fraction by the bottom, Then multiply the result by 100 and read off the answer ! Example: What is 5 8 as a percent?

Two Steps to Convert a Fraction to a Percent Use division to convert the fraction to a decimal: 1/4 = 1 รท 4 = 0.25 Multiply by 100 to get percent value: 0.25 ร— 100 = 25% 1.


Colorful Fractions, Decimals, and Percentages Chart TCR7454 Teacher Created Resources

Step 2: To get a percent value, multiply the obtained decimal number by 100. The result is the fraction as a percent. Write the percent with % symbol next to the answer. Another way is to multiply the fraction by 100 and simplify. The result is the fraction as a percent. Add the % symbol to the answer. 4 7 = ( 4 7 ร— 100) % = 400 7 % = 57.1428..
